Card Description
Mark Messier Rookie Card. Front features Messier in his Edmonton Oilers away jersey. Back contains biographical data and his 1979-80 WHA/NHL statistics.
Notable Features
O-Pee-Chee version is more desirable than the Topps version due to the lower production and 'Rough Cut' edge characteristic of Canadian factory wire cutters.
Authentication Notes
Possesses the characteristic grainy O-Pee-Chee card stock. The blue 'Oilers' banner and the orange border lines show correct color saturation. The O-Pee-Chee logo font is consistent with authentic 1980 printings.
